如何在Yii2中使用MaksedInput定义属性

时间:2016-09-14 10:03:23

标签: yii2 mask maskedinput

我需要了解如何使用MaskedInput定义属性,因为我有" phone"字段,它始终包含+开头和之后它包含10-15个十进制字符。如何实现呢?

1 个答案:

答案 0 :(得分:0)

我使用过类似的东西

<?= $form->field($model, 'phone')->widget(\yii\widgets\MaskedInput::className(), [
                'mask' => '99-99999999-9',
            ]) ?>

请参阅http://www.yiiframework.com/doc-2.0/yii-widgets-maskedinput.htmlhttps://github.com/RobinHerbots/Inputmask

你可以尝试

<?= $form->field($model, 'phone')->widget(\yii\widgets\MaskedInput::className(), [
                'alias' => 'phone',
            ]) ?>